当前位置 主页 > 技术大全 >

    数据库备份还原全攻略手册
    数据库备份与还原手册

    栏目:技术大全 时间:2025-04-06 13:29



    数据库备份与还原:确保数据安全与业务连续性的必备手册 在当今这个信息化高速发展的时代,数据已成为企业最宝贵的资产之一

        无论是金融机构、电商平台、医疗机构还是政府机构,其日常运营和业务决策都高度依赖于数据

        然而,数据面临着来自内部错误、外部攻击、自然灾害等多种潜在威胁

        一旦数据丢失或损坏,可能给企业带来不可估量的经济损失和声誉损害

        因此,数据库备份与还原作为数据保护的核心策略,其重要性不言而喻

        本手册旨在为企业提供一套全面、实用的数据库备份与还原指南,确保数据安全与业务连续性

         一、数据库备份的重要性 数据库备份是指将数据库中的数据、结构以及相关的元数据复制到另一个存储介质上的过程,以便在原始数据丢失或损坏时能够恢复

        数据库备份的重要性体现在以下几个方面: 1.数据恢复:在数据丢失或损坏的情况下,备份是恢复数据的唯一途径

        通过备份,企业可以快速恢复业务所需的关键数据,减少停机时间和业务损失

         2.灾难恢复:自然灾害、硬件故障、人为错误等不可预见的事件可能导致数据丢失

        完善的备份策略能够帮助企业在灾难发生后迅速恢复业务运营

         3.合规性:许多行业和法规要求企业保留特定时间段内的数据记录,以备审计和合规检查

        数据库备份是满足这些合规要求的重要手段

         4.测试与开发:备份数据还可以用于测试环境,以模拟生产环境的数据情况,支持新功能的开发和测试

         二、备份类型与策略 数据库备份根据备份的内容和方式,可以分为多种类型,每种类型都有其特定的应用场景和优缺点

        企业应根据自身需求制定合理的备份策略

         1.全量备份:备份整个数据库的所有数据

        优点是恢复时简单快捷,缺点是备份和恢复时间较长,占用存储空间大

         2.增量备份:仅备份自上次备份以来发生变化的数据

        优点是备份速度快,占用存储空间小;缺点是恢复时需要依次应用多个备份文件,恢复过程相对复杂

         3.差异备份:备份自上次全量备份以来发生变化的数据

        优点是恢复时比增量备份简单,但仍需结合全量备份进行;缺点是占用存储空间介于全量和增量备份之间

         4.日志备份:备份数据库的事务日志,记录所有对数据库进行的更改

        日志备份通常与全量或差异备份结合使用,以实现更细粒度的数据恢复

         备份策略应综合考虑备份频率、备份窗口、存储成本、恢复速度等因素

        例如,对于关键业务数据库,可以采用每日全量备份+每小时差异备份+实时日志备份的策略,以确保数据的最大可用性和最小丢失风险

         三、数据库备份的实施 实施数据库备份需要遵循以下步骤: 1.评估需求:明确备份的目的、范围、频率和恢复时间目标(RTO)及恢复点目标(RPO)

         2.选择工具:根据数据库类型(如MySQL、Oracle、SQL Server等)选择适合的备份软件或工具

        这些工具通常提供图形化界面、自动化调度、压缩加密等功能

         3.配置备份:设置备份任务,包括备份类型、存储位置、备份时间等

        确保备份存储介质安全可靠,远离原始数据存放地点,以防范单点故障

         4.测试备份:定期执行备份测试,验证备份文件的完整性和可恢复性

        这是确保备份有效性的关键步骤

         5.监控与管理:实施备份监控,及时发现并解决备份过程中的异常问题

        利用备份管理软件实现备份任务的自动化管理和报告生成

         四、数据库还原操作指南 数据库还原是指利用备份数据恢复数据库的过程

        还原操作应根据具体备份类型和策略进行,一般步骤如下: 1.评估损失:在数据丢失或损坏后,首先评估损失范围,确定需要还原的数据点和时间点

         2.准备环境:确保还原目标数据库的环境(如硬件、操作系统、数据库版本)与备份时一致或兼容

         3.恢复全量备份:首先恢复最近一次的全量备份,作为还原的基础

         4.应用增量/差异备份:按照备份时间顺序,依次应用增量或差异备份,直至达到所需的恢复点

         5.应用日志备份:如果使用了日志备份,最后应用事务日志,确保数据的一致性

         6.验证恢复:恢复完成后,进行数据完整性检查和业务功能验证,确保数据库处于可用状态

         五、最佳实践与注意事项 1.定期演练:定期进行灾难恢复演练,检验备份与还原流程的有效性,提高团队的应急响应能力

         2.数据加密:对备份数据进行加密存储,防止数据在传输和存储过程中被非法访问

         3.版本管理:对备份文件进行版本管理,保留多个历史版本的备份,以便在必要时回滚到更早的时间点

         4.异地备份:实施异地备份策略,将备份数据存放在与原始数据物理隔离的地点,以防范区域性灾难

         5.自动化与监控:利用自动化工具实现备份任务的调度、执行和监控,减少人为错误,提高备份效率

         6.培训与意识提升:定期对员工进行数据库备份与还原知识的培训,提高全员的数据安全意识

         总之,数据库备份与还原是企业数据安全与业务连续性的基石

        通过制定合理的备份策略、选择合适的备份工具、严格执行备份与还原操作、以及持续优化备份管理实践,企业能够有效抵御数据风险,保障业务的平稳运行

        在这个数据驱动的时代,让我们携手共进,为企业的数字化转型之路保驾护航